Reward Mechanism: How Crypto Games Generate Real Earnings
The fundamental operation of a crypto game follows a clear economic principle: activity = reward. Players complete missions, win battles, create content, or achieve specific goals, earning native tokens in return.
These tokens have real market value. They can be exchanged for Bitcoin, Ethereum, or fiat currencies through trading platforms. Classic examples include:
SLP (Smooth Love Potion) – generated in Axie Infinity
TLM (Trilium) – mined in Alien Worlds
GODS – earned in Gods Unchained
DEC (Dark Energy Crystals) – earned in Splinterlands

Crypto Gaming by Category: Which One Fits You Best
Card Strategy: Gods Unchained and Splinterlands
For those who enjoy strategic card games, these two platforms offer tactical depth with significant rewards.
Gods Unchained rewards competitors with GODS tokens for winning matches and participating in events. The game is free to start but requires studying mechanics, building efficient decks, and developing real strategy. More skilled players accumulate more coins, creating a meritocratic environment.
Splinterlands works similarly, awarding DEC for victories. The difference lies in collecting NFT cards, which can generate secondary income by selling them on the open market. Both allow gradual progress without mandatory initial investment, but optional payments speed up advancement.
Combat and Action: Axie Infinity and CryptoBlades
Combat enthusiasts find in Axie Infinity an immersive experience where you collect digital creatures called Axies and use them in battles. The SLP earned can be converted into Ethereum or other cryptocurrencies.
A unique feature of Axie Infinity is the “scholarship” ecosystem. Experienced players lend Axies to newcomers in exchange for a percentage of the earnings, making it accessible even without initial capital.
CryptoBlades offers an action experience with monster challenges. You earn SKILL tokens using strategy and special skills. The game is free to start, with options to buy NFTs to boost your earnings.
Building and Creativity: The Sandbox and Decentraland
If you prefer creating rather than competing, The Sandbox and Decentraland open worlds of possibilities.
In The Sandbox, you buy virtual land, build experiences, and monetize when other users interact with your creations. The SAND currency facilitates all transactions. It’s like owning virtual real estate with real returns.
Decentraland functions as a social metaverse where you create properties, organize events, and sell virtual products using MANA. It’s more flexible than The Sandbox, offering multiple revenue streams simultaneously.
Exploration and Mining: Alien Worlds
Alien Worlds offers a sci-fi experience where you explore virtual planets mining TLM. The mechanics are simple but engaging: select a planet, mine tokens, and participate in missions.
The key advantage is absolute accessibility. No competitive skill or initial investment is required. It works well as an entry point for beginners to understand how a crypto game operates.
Virtual Sports: Sorare
For football fans, Sorare combines fantasy sports with real NFTs. You assemble teams with cards of professional athletes, compete in weekly leagues, and earn Ethereum for good performance.
The model is smart: the better the real athlete performs, the better your card will perform. You profit by studying the football market and predicting card values.
Real Earnings: Expectations That Match Reality
The main question is: how much can you really earn?
The answer varies dramatically. Several factors determine your returns:
Initial Investment: Free games offer smaller initial gains. Investing in quality Axies, land in Sandbox, or premium cards in Splinterlands exponentially accelerates returns.
Time Dedication: Earnings correlate with time invested. Playing 30 minutes weekly yields micro-earnings. Dedicating 20-30 hours weekly makes the numbers more attractive.
Skill Level: Competitive games (Gods Unchained, CryptoBlades) reward skill. Beginners earn less until they master mechanics.
Market Conditions: Crypto volatility directly impacts earnings. When Bitcoin rises, game tokens tend to appreciate, multiplying your gains.
Realistically, dedicated players earn between $300 and $2,000 per month, depending on dedication and game choice. Some specific cases generate more, but they are exceptions.
